Applications
The LTC4444EMS8E#PBF is engineered for automotive half-bridge and synchronous rectifier circuits including DC motor drives, solenoid actuators, and 12 V buck converters in vehicle body control and powertrain modules. Its 3 A peak drive strength enables rapid gate charging of large-area MOSFETs to minimize switching losses at frequencies above 100 kHz. The exposed-pad MSOP package efficiently transfers heat to the PCB, supporting high duty-cycle operation in tight automotive ECU enclosures.

Frequently Asked Questions
How does the 3 A peak drive current of LTC4444EMS8E#PBF improve MOSFET switching performance compared to lower-current drivers?
At 3 A peak output current, LTC4444EMS8E#PBF charges MOSFET gate capacitances significantly faster than 1 A or 1.5 A drivers, reducing rise and fall times by roughly half. Shorter switching transitions lower cross-conduction losses in half-bridge topologies operating at 100 kHz to 500 kHz, improving overall converter efficiency.
Does LTC4444EMS8E#PBF meet automotive reliability standards, and what is its rated temperature range?
Yes. The LTC4444EMS8E#PBF is AEC-Q100 qualified for automotive use and operates from -40°C to 125°C junction temperature. This makes it suitable for under-hood applications such as electric power steering controllers, fuel injector drivers, and body control modules exposed to wide ambient temperature swings.
